One of the first things that will happen during the mold inspection is a visual examination of the home or business. Musty smelling odors and discolorations are both signs of a mold problem that the inspector will look for.

There are several types of mold, which can look similar to cotton and be gray, green or white in color and while a musty odor is an obvious sign of a problem, there’s not always a guarantee that an odor will even be present.

Mold can be present almost anywhere. One of the most primary places where black mold grows is in the bathroom. Bathroom tiles and water pipes are a popular source for molds to grow. Kitchens are another area where the fungus tends to accumulate because water pipes attract moisture.

Of course mold prevention is the first step in keeping molds away from your home or business. Your home or business should be free from moisture, which acts as a source of food to the fungi.

Investing in a good dehumidifier may help as well as fixing any leaks that occur in the home or business, immediately.

If you’ve decided that you need to contact a professional black mold removal company, you should choose one that is certified with many years of business experience. You may also want to consider the types of areas that they have worked in such as residential and commercial.

Once they have taken the necessary steps in inspection, an estimate and proposal of services should be presented to you.

If you’re not sure if the offer is fair enough, you may want to consider interviewing another mold remediation company before you make a decision. If you’re still not sure, you should ask friends, family and neighbors for recommendations.
